Bo Bichette hit two home runs and drove in four runs in Tuesday's loss to the Nationals, showing signs of breaking out of his early-season slump with three homers over the past two days while filling in at shortstop.

Now that's more like it. Bichette had just two homers across his first 46 games this season, but he's now put up three homers over the past two days. That's baseball for you. Bichette clearly hasn't been the best version of himself this season, and learning a new position probably hasn't helped, but he's too talented and has too much of a track record to suggest that he wouldn't snap out of it at the plate. It's probably also helped to play shortstop with Francisco Lindor sidelined.
